Authors: S. Kurtz, R. Giegerich, J. Stoye
Wotd is an implementation of the ''lazy'' write-only top-down construction algorithm of suffix trees using a very space-efficient representation.
Users of Wotd are requested to cite :
Giegerich, Robert and Kurtz, Stefan and Stoye, Jens
Efficient implementation of lazy suffix trees
, Software - Practise and Experience, 2003
